然而,在安装完成后,一个常见且令人头疼的问题便是虚拟机内的Windows 7系统无法识别或安装网卡驱动,导致无法联网
推荐工具:一键关闭windows 自动更新、windows defender(IIS7服务器助手)
这不仅限制了虚拟机的功能发挥,也给用户带来了极大的不便
本文将深入探讨这一问题,提供一系列行之有效的解决方案,并分析其背后的技术原理
一、问题概述 虚拟机环境下的Windows 7无网卡驱动问题,通常表现为以下几种形式: 1.设备管理器中显示未知设备:在Windows 7的设备管理器中,网络适配器下可能会显示一个带有黄色感叹号的未知设备,表明系统未能识别该设备
2.无法连接到网络:即使虚拟机配置了网络连接,但Windows 7系统内的网络图标显示受限或无连接,无法访问外部网络
3.安装驱动失败:尝试手动安装网卡驱动时,可能会遇到兼容性问题或安装失败的提示
二、原因分析 虚拟机无网卡驱动问题的根源复杂多样,主要包括以下几点: 1.虚拟机软件与Windows 7的兼容性:不同版本的虚拟机软件(如VMware Workstation、VirtualBox等)对Windows 7的支持程度不同,尤其是较新的虚拟机版本可能默认不再提供对老旧操作系统的全面支持
2.虚拟网卡类型不匹配:虚拟机软件为虚拟机分配的虚拟网卡类型(如AMD PCNet、Intel E1000等)可能与Windows 7内置的驱动不兼容
3.驱动缺失或过时:Windows 7系统自带的驱动库可能不包含针对特定虚拟网卡型号的驱动程序,或者已有的驱动版本过旧,无法适配最新的虚拟机软件或硬件虚拟化技术
4.虚拟机配置错误:虚拟机的网络配置设置不当,如未正确选择网络连接模式(NAT、桥接、仅主机模式等),也可能导致网卡驱动无法正常工作
三、解决方案 针对上述问题,以下是一些经过实践验证的解决方案: 1. 更新虚拟机软件与Windows 7补丁 首先,确保你的虚拟机软件是最新版本,因为新版本通常会修复与旧操作系统的兼容性问题,并增加对新硬件的支持
同时,为Windows 7安装所有可用的更新补丁,特别是那些涉及网络和驱动更新的补丁,这有助于提升系统的兼容性和稳定性
2. 更改虚拟网卡类型 在虚拟机设置中,尝试更改虚拟网卡的类型
不同的虚拟机软件提供了多种虚拟网卡选项,每种网卡类型对应不同的驱动程序
例如,在VMware中,可以从AMD PCNet AMI、Intel E1000等选项中选择;在VirtualBox中,则有Intel PRO/1000 MT Desktop、RealTek 8139/8139C+等多种选择
更换网卡类型后,重启虚拟机并检查网络适配器是否正常工作
3. 手动安装或更新网卡驱动 如果自动安装驱动失败,可以尝试手动下载并安装适用于虚拟网卡型号的驱动程序
这通常需要从虚拟机软件的官方网站或网卡制造商的网站上获取最新的驱动程序
安装前,请确保下载的是与虚拟机软件版本和Windows 7系统兼容的驱动版本
4. 检查虚拟机网络配置 确保虚拟机的网络配置正确无误
根据实际需求选择合适的网络连接模式: - NAT模式:适用于希望虚拟机通过宿主机的网络连接互联网,同时保持虚拟机与宿主机之间的隔离
- 桥接模式:使虚拟机直接连接到宿主机的物理网络,虚拟机将获得与宿主机同一网段的IP地址,适用于需要虚拟机与局域网内其他设备直接通信的场景
- 仅主机模式:仅允许虚拟机与宿主机之间的网络通信,适用于构建封闭测试环境
5. 使用虚拟机增强功能 某些虚拟机软件提供了增强功能包(如VMware Tools、VirtualBox Guest Additions),这些工具包包含了优化虚拟机性能的驱动程序和其他实用程序
安装这些增强功能包可以显著提升虚拟机的网络性能,并解决驱动兼容性问题
6. 考虑使用ISO镜像安装驱动 如果以上方法均无效,可以尝试通过挂载包含网卡驱动的ISO镜像文件到虚拟机中,然后从该镜像手动安装驱动
这种方法适用于那些难以通过常规途径获取到正确驱动的特殊情况
四、深度探讨与技术原理 虚拟机无网卡驱动问题的本质是虚拟化技术与操作系统之间的兼容性问题
虚拟机通过软件模拟硬件环境,包括CPU、内存、磁盘和网卡等,而操作系统则需要相应的驱动程序来与这些虚拟硬件进行通信
当虚拟机软件或操作系统更新迭代时,原有的驱动兼容模式可能会发生变化,导致驱动无法正确加载或工作
解决这类问题的关键在于理解虚拟化技术的运作机制,以及掌握如何通过调整虚拟机设置、更新软件版本、手动安装驱动等手段来克服兼容性问题
此外,随着云计算和容器化技术的兴起,虚拟化技术本身也在不断演进,未来的虚拟机环境可能会更加智能化,自动处理更多的兼容性问题,减少用户的手动干预需求
总之,虚拟机下Windows 7无网卡驱动问题虽然常见,但并非无解
通过合理的配置调整、驱动更新和软件升级,大多数用户都能顺利解决这一问题,享受虚拟机带来的便利与效率
随着技术的不断进步,我们有理由相信,未来的虚拟化环境将更加友好、高效,为用户带来更加流畅的使用体验
VMware vmxnet网卡性能解析
虚拟机Win7无网卡驱动解决方案
VMware虚拟机局域网连接指南
虚拟机中Ghost Win7系统安装指南
“云分享视频至电脑教程来啦”
联想云电脑:一键自动备份,数据无忧
VMware不同模式详解与对比
VMware虚拟机局域网连接指南
虚拟机中Ghost Win7系统安装指南
VMware不同模式详解与对比
虚拟机装Win7稳定性探讨
Windows 2003虚拟机安装全攻略:详细步骤助你轻松上手
VMware虚拟机重装全攻略
Windows2016虚拟机引导全攻略
虚拟机能否用KMS激活Win10探讨
Win10企业版用户必看:如何在虚拟机上安装NAS系统教程
Win10未找到内置虚拟机?解决方案来了!
Win10自带虚拟机USB接口使用指南
VMware连接无线网络教程